The Information Systems Security Engineer (ISSE) is responsible for conducting and reviewing technical security assessments across computing environments to identify vulnerabilities, ensure compliance with Information Assurance (IA) standards, and recommend effective mitigation strategies. This role defines, validates, and verifies system security requirements and contributes to the design and integration of secure architectures across networking, computing, and multi‑enclave environments. The ISSE embeds IA principles into deployed systems, collaborates with architects and developers to apply consistent security solutions, and supports the planning, assessment, and authorization of secure systems in accordance with NSA/CSS, DoD, and NIST Risk Management Framework processes.
Job Responsibility:
Serve as the lead security engineering representative on teams responsible for designing, developing, implementing, evaluating, and integrating secure networking, computing, and enclave solutions
Apply detailed knowledge of cybersecurity policies, procedures, and organizational structures to develop and implement secure architectures
Collaborate with customers and project team members to ensure alignment and transparency throughout system development
Support the development and enforcement of trusted relationships among external systems and architectures
Conduct security planning activities, including assessments, risk analyses, mitigation planning, and risk management
Define overarching security requirements for the handling and protection of government data
Develop or review network and system designs involving multiple enclaves with varying classification or data‑protection requirements
Recommend and implement system‑level solutions to address security requirements
Contribute to lifecycle security engineering activities, including design, integration, risk management, intrusion detection, contingency planning, configuration and change management, auditing, and compliance
Review certification and accreditation documentation for completeness and compliance
Support security authorization processes aligned with NISCAP, DIACAP, and NIST RMF standards
